Abstract
The present invention provides a kind of information processing method and electronic equipment, the described method includes: when the first display interface shown on the display unit of the electronic equipment is in the first display state, detection obtains touch control operation of the operating body on the display unit, wherein, when first display interface is in the first display state, N number of icon of N number of application program is shown on the display unit, N is positive integer;Based on the touch control operation, a scaling is obtained;First display interface is zoomed into the second display state from the first display state according to the scaling;Wherein, when first display interface is in the second display state, M icon is shown on the display unit, M is the positive integer not equal to N.

Firstly, being illustrated to step S10.In the embodiment of the present application, display interface refers to the display interface of icon, in reality
In the application of border, multiple display interfaces can be set on electronic equipment, such as: smart phone may include 3 display interfaces or 4
A display interface, for a smart phone, the maximum quantity that icon can be accommodated on a display interface is limited,
But the number of icon is also not fixed, and user can be configured according to actual needs.Such as: the display interface of smart phone
On do it is more can place 16 icons, user, which can according to need, places 10 icons, 12 icons or 16 icons.
In the embodiment of the present application, the first display state can correspond to different icon level interfaces, in the embodiment of the present application,
First display state can correspond to the first level interface, and further, different level interfaces can correspond to different icon numbers
And icon size, in the embodiment of the present application, N can be 16,25 or 30, and those skilled in the art can be according to actual needs to layer
Grade interface, icon number and icon size are configured, and the application is without limitation.
Such as: as shown in a in Fig. 2, the first display state corresponds to the first level interface, includes 16 on the first level interface
A icon, icon size 1cm*1cm, the first display state corresponding second level interface different from the first display state, the
It include 25 icons, icon size 0.8cm*0.8cm, as shown in the b in Fig. 2 on two level interfaces.
Next, electronic equipment enters step S20: being based on the touch control operation, obtain a scaling.
Specifically, touch control operation can be the gesture dilation procedure or kneading operation of user, to amplify display interface
Or reduce display interface.Further, scaling can be the ratio value for presetting and saving in the electronic device, example
Such as: when touch control operation is gesture dilation procedure, the scaling of acquisition is 2, i.e., is amplified to current display interface originally
2 times, in another example, when touch control operation is gesture kneading operation, the scaling of acquisition is 1/2, i.e., by current display circle
The as low as original half of reduction of area, during specific implementation, the ratio that can be expanded or mediate according to user gesture is come
Equal ratios zoom in or out icon and are loaded on the first display interface, and calculate according to the relative displacement that user's finger pulls
First display interface needs region to be shown.
Then, electronic equipment enters step S30: by first display interface according to the scaling from described first
Display state zooms to the second display state.
Wherein, when first display interface is in the second display state, M figure is shown on the display unit
Mark, M are the positive integer not equal to N.
Specifically, the different display states of the first display interface correspond to different icon numbers.Assuming that in the first display
Under state, 16 icons are shown on the first display interface, N is equal to 16, in step s 30, the first display interface is contracted to
Originally 1/2, there is the first display interface the second display state to show on the first display interface under the second display state at this time
36 icons are shown with, M is equal to 36.
Further, in the embodiment of the present application, when the first display interface is in the first display state, on the first level interface
N number of icon there is the first icon size, the M when the second display interface is in the second display state, on the second level interface
A icon has the second icon size.
Specifically, the different display states of the first display interface can correspond to different level interfaces, different levels
Interface can correspond to different icon number and icon size.I.e. for the first display interface, it can have multiple layers
Grade interface, when the first display interface is different level interface, the number of icons on the first display interface is different, icon size
Also different.In the specific implementation process, when number of icons is more, the first display interface can also include 3 or 4 levels
Interface, the application are without limitation.
Such as: when the first display interface is in the first display state, the first corresponding first level interface of display state, first
On level interface include 16 icons, icon size 1cm*1cm, the second display interface be in second display state when, second
Display state corresponds to the second level interface, includes 36 icons, icon size 0.5cm*0.5cm on the second level interface.
Further, in the embodiment of the present application, the first display interface is being shown into state from described first according to scaling
When being contracted to the second display state, the icon number shown on the first display interface increases, and icon size reduces.And it is inciting somebody to action
When first display interface is amplified to the second display state from the first display state according to scaling, shown on the first display interface
Icon number reduce, icon size increase.That is the number of the icon on the first display interface and the size of icon are in inverse proportion
The number of relationship, icon is more, and the size of icon is smaller, and the number of icon is fewer, and the size of icon is bigger, for the reality of icon
Border number and actual size, those skilled in the art, which can according to need, to be configured, and the application is without limitation.
In the embodiment of the present application, first display interface is being contracted to from the first display state according to scaling
When two display states, including N number of icon and the P icon obtained from the second display interface in electronic equipment in M icon.
Specifically, electronic equipment may include multiple display interfaces, such as: it include 3 display interfaces on electronic equipment,
Respectively the first display interface, the second display interface, third display interface are contracting the first display interface from the first display state
When the as low as second display state, icon number increases, and increased icon can be the icon obtained from the second display interface.
In the embodiment of the present application, by reducing the first display interface, the icon on the second display interface is shown to first
On display interface, user does not have to the icon that yet can quickly view on the second display interface that horizontally slips.
Such as: under the first display state, there are 16 icons on the first display interface, N is equal to 16, on the second display interface
There are 10 icons, P is equal to 10, will be on the second display interface when being reduced the first display interface according to scaling
10 icons are shown on the first display interface, then under the second display state, are shown on the first display interface after diminution
28 icons, M are equal to 28.
Further, in the embodiment of the present application, it can all zoom in and out, can also carry out for entire first display interface
Part scales, next, the case where scaling to part is illustrated.
Specifically, the first display interface can be divided into multiple zonules, such as: Game Zone, Accessorial Tools Storage, read area etc..Then
Electronic equipment needs to detect the corresponding region of touch control operation of user, then, by this when zooming in and out to the first display interface
A region is zoomed in and out as the first part in display interface, and to first part, rather than to entire first display interface
It zooms in and out.
Such as a kind of scene are as follows: the first display interface has been divided into upper and lower two regions, respectively Game Zone, by user
Practise area, then at region on user's touch-control, electronic equipment only zooms in and out upper region, lower region is not zoomed in and out, and
Under user's touch-control when region, electronic equipment only zooms in and out lower region, does not zoom in and out to upper region.As it can be seen that by
One display interface carries out subregion, and user can more quickly find target application icon.
Further, in the embodiment of the present application, touch control operation may be used also other than the gesture dilation procedure of user, kneading operation
Think pressing operation.
Specifically, pressing operation refers to that operating body presses the pressing operation of the display unit, in the embodiment of the present application,
Operating body is that the finger of user can press the first display interface after the pressing operation that electronic equipment detects the finger of user
The second display state is contracted to from the first display state according to scaling.
